**Q: How do I test my plugin against the new Bravelark consent banner?** Enable the banner flag in your Bravelark sandbox and verify your plugin defers tracking calls until consent fires. Plugins that load scripts early will be rejected at review. To unlock the shared sandbox after a reset, use the recovery passphrase below.

strongbox words: druath-quenael

Subject: Handover — Fabrikit on-call

Hey! Quick handover notes. Fabrikit (our test-data factory lib) had a flaky seed generator this week — if builds fail on the Norwick suite, just bump the seed cache and rerun. Docs live on the Lantermill wiki under "Fabrikit basics," which new folks should skim first. Nothing else burning. If anything weird pops up overnight, ping the library owner directly.

billing contact of bafog-bawip = fraael@lumicworks.corp

Scanner module in Tillhopper drops every third scan when the Vexlight reader sends codes faster than 200ms apart. Debounce logic in scan_queue.js swallows valid events. Fix: key debounce on barcode payload, not timestamp alone. Repro steps attached; tested on the Marwick warehouse staging rig. Please verify against the nightly build whose token appears below.

pipeline stamp: htk4_66df

Start by pinning every dependency in `deps.lock`; Hermetica rejects any fetch not declared there. Delete cached artifacts under `~/.lanternbuild` so stale outputs don't mask missing declarations. Run `hermetica verify` and fix each violation before proceeding — network access inside the sandbox is disabled by design. Pulling pinned dependencies from the Copperdock artifact mirror requires an access credential, which you set in your env file with the following line:

vault entry, bagef-hafop: RELAY_SECRET3=a63